碳钢表面粉末渗铝试验及其性能研究

摘    要:讨论了碳钢表面粉末包埋渗铝的方法,通过试验优化了20 碳钢的渗剂配方。利用金相显微镜和扫描电镜(SEM)分析了渗铝层金相组织及成分,测量了渗铝钢的腐蚀极化曲线,并进行了高温氧化试验。结果表明,20碳钢渗铝后在H2S水溶液中的耐腐蚀性能明显提高,抗高温氧化性能也大大提高。

关 键 词:碳钢  粉末渗铝  金相组织  耐腐蚀性能  抗高温氧化性能

An Experimental Study on Pack Aluminization of Carbon Steel and Its Properties

Abstract:Method about pack aluminization of carbon steel was introduced and the aluminizing pack of 20 carbon steel was optimized. Microstructure and content of aluminized layer was analysed by microscope and SEM . Polarization curves were obtained for aluminized steel and carbon steel.In addition, oxidation test with high temperature were made.The results indicated that aluminized steel has good corrosion resistance and good oxidation resistance.
Keywords:carbon steel  pack aluminization  microstructure  corrosion resistance  oxidation resistance
